PREVENTION AND CONTROL

  • Gradual period of adaptation
  • Small incremental increases in grain
  • Usage of dietary buffer: 2% sodium bicarbonate, sodium bentonite or limestoneĀ Or usage of 10% alfalfa hay

Ionophores

  • Salinomycin, monensin and lasalocid provides protective effect. Laidlomycin reduces the severity of acidosis.
  • Ionophores alters VFA profile in the rumen and increases the propionate production
  • Decreases the population of S. bovis in rumen
  • Clearance of lactate from rumen and increases ruminal pH
  • Decreases ruminal methanogenesis, ruminal ammonia and decreaes blood levels of ketone bodies.
